Financial illiteracy is the biggest failure of our modern education system. Nobody teaches you how to handle money; and as a result, you have none or barely enough by the time your monthly bill and rent payments come rolling in, causing you to run and hide and afraid to look at how much you owe, then snowballing into a huge pile of debt with bad credit score. This is especially so for the millennial generation and after, who don’t have the same spending and saving money habits of the boomer generation and before.

Our fast-paced consumerist culture has also blown up out of proportion with all the latest new shiny objects to buy, must-try experience to spend on, and money-wasting services to subscribe to that are popping up more and more, guaranteeing to lead you to instant financial ruin (if you’re not already there yet).
